莆田信息网

新闻APP

我的位置:首页 > 图说本地 > 正文
朋友圈斗图装逼必备!用图片生成字符画
更新时间:2019-06-23 01:40:18 点击数:113 

  科技曲奇(Tookies)开设的“曲奇编程入门班”系列将会持续连载,请务必跟进关注。如有问题或建议,请发邮件至

  **本入门教程利用Python实现,需要少量的编程基础,如果您尚未具备这些基础:1、可以选择去网上直接下载字符画生成器;2、请参阅我的这篇文章:,等到入门之后再查看本文。

  1、图片的一种是位图(另一种是矢量图),位图是由图片矩阵数据构成的图,举个例子:256*256像素的图片,就是包含256*256组数据,每组数据基本包含三个值,分别是RGB的颜色值,也就是说,图片包含256*256个小色块。如果是灰度图像,就不是RGB值而只是单单的一个亮度值,256*256个不同亮度的色块就构成了一幅灰度图(黑白图片)。

  2、如何将灰度图转变成字符画?我们要做的,就是把不同亮度的色块转成字符,比较亮的色块转变成类似“\\\\”的字符,而比较暗的色块转变成###这样的字符,这样用字符就能够体现亮度,实现生成字符画了。

  4、打开pycharm,写入代码:import cv2,如果没有报错,则成功,如果遇到问题,可自行百度或将问题详细描述发送至等待解答。

  注意:图片不能太大,否则在编辑器中会很卡顿,推荐先把图片用画图工具转换成90*90像素左右,如果觉得效果不好,一是像素的问题,二是字符设置的问题,像素就在画图工具里面改,字符设置就在Python代码中的color_dict里面改。

  如果您对本文感兴趣或遇到什么疑难,请关注科技曲奇,对于关注者遇到的疑难问题,可在评论区提问或发邮件至,我会提供解答;Tookies会不时发一些利用高端编程实现的黑科技的网页或者APP的推荐,感兴趣者请务必关注或浏览主页!

  **科技曲奇历史文章推荐:《3分钟包教包会!用人工智能自动为线稿填色,人人都是漫画家!》:这是一篇不需要编程知识即可体验人工智能带来的艺术的教程。

上一篇:岳云鹏说手机里没有照了 网友献上了表情包(图)


下一篇:文艺书单推荐: 每个人的心中都有一座花园

阅读排行+ 更多
文艺书单推荐: 每个人的心中都有一座花 朋友圈斗图装逼必备!用图片生成字符画 岳云鹏说手机里没有照了 网友献上了表 人民网倡议图片版权联动!“人民图片网 NBA各大表情帝别跟我说你没用过他们的 新华社体育部评出2018年中国体育十大 周杰谈被做成“表情包”:还珠的尔康不 2019中国杯乌拉圭赛前新闻发布会_高清 南锣后海落选中国历史文化街区申请莫 图说大连91:2009年首倡大连申请中国历
头条图文+ 更多
2019广东东莞市教育局招聘公办学 渝中区交巡警帮外地游客找回钱包 “山货上头条”助力来凤推广特色